Free Music Review: An Album Worthy of Giving Billy Joel the Name - "Piano Man"
Hit: 5 Stars

In 1971, Billy Joel released his debut album entitled "Cold Spring Harbor". The album wouldn't attract much fanfare. However if one heard that debut album, it was more of a "subdued" effort when comparing it against his later works. At the same time, the songs were reflective of Billy's personality and he was on a quest for inspiration. One thing was very clear from that debut album - Billy Joel was one talented musician. Legal entanglements with the label that released "Cold Spring Harbor" prompted a change to Columbia Records. Billy would then release his second album - "Piano Man". From the title, this would not only become a signature album for Billy, but also his signature name. However, while the piano does play a key role on this collection - this collection isn't all about the piano. We see Billy show early in his career that he is ready to expand his musical horizons.

I look at Billy Joel's career as having three phases. The first phase is what I call "Old Billy Joel". This basically includes all of his material from "Cold Spring Harbor" through "Turnstiles". These are perhaps the strongest days as the piano sound, but they also contain most of Joel's least heard material. The next phase is what I call "Middle Billy Joel". This was his most successful period and covers from "The Stranger" to "Billy Joel Greatest Hits Volume 1 and 2". Joel would go through a transition during this phase - expanding his musical horizons and exploring different avenues. The final phase is the "Later Billy Joel" phase - this covers "The Bridge" to "River of Dreams". In this phase, Billy would start to incorporate some of his older styles of music while not abandoning his desire to continue to explore new avenues. "Piano Man" falls into the heart of the "Old Billy Joel". As mentioned while the piano plays an integral role on this collection, this collection isn't all about the piano. This collection will even have Billy exploring such avenues such as a folk/country influence. Most of these songs still won't be familiar to the mainstream fan, but by no means are they "filler" efforts.

Here is a Track by Track breakdown:

"Travelin Prayer": I've heard some folks criticize this song, but I couldn't disagree more. Listen how to the song starts with the bass/piano combo - that sequence is as good as I have ever heard those two instruments play together. The song then progresses into a country/folk feel. Joel sings the song at a first pace. The best part is - he pulls this off flawlessly. Joel's piano is awesome, but he also integrates a banjo and fiddle into the package (along with the bass). The lyrics to the song are basically a prayer. This truly is a Billy Joel song that is a "hidden gem".

"Piano Man": This is the title track that would eventually become Billy's personal signature. This track tells the story of Billy's piano lounge playing days. Throughout his career, this would become a staple of Billy - singing about his personal experiences.

"Ain't No Crime": This song is going to have a gospel/bluesy feel to it. While the piano is going fit like a glove on this song, the horns along with the gospel-choir background vocals are going to compliment Billy's work perfectly.

"You're My Home": This is a softer song and the country feel will come out again. This is a song that Billy wrote about his wife. It deals with the fact that even though Billy is on the road, his relationship with his wife provides him with the stability he desires.

"The Ballad of Billy the Kid": I've heard Billy do this song in concert, but this is one case where I prefer the studio version to the live version. Billy constructs an "Old West" sound. Billy makes terrific use of all of the instruments to give the sound needed for this theme - with the piano front and center (of course). This song is sung as a narrative, however listen how Joel throws a reference to "Oyster Bay" (Long Island) - raising the question of Joel and Billy the Kid are one and the same?

"Worse Comes to Worse": This song is classic Billy Joel through and through. Billy references his piano lounge days by saying he makes a living "out of a piano bar". This is once again a "hidden gem" song by Billy.

"Stop in Nevada": This song is sung as a narrative. It is the story of a woman who leaves her man to head out to California. Along the way, she makes a stop in Nevada. This song reflects Billy's passion to sing about geographic places. This is another example of Billy utilizing a country influence on this collection.

"If I Only Had the Words (To Tell You)": This song starts out as bluesy piano piece. Once again - it makes for classic Billy Joel. This song may also reflect Billy's career and relationship as he has trouble expressing his feelings in words - despite the fact he is a songwriter. While not as prevalent as in other tracks on this collection, there is a slight country edge to it.

"Somewhere Along the Line": Once again, I felt this was classic Billy Joel - especially with the piano work. Here we have Billy singing about Europe,

"Captain Jack": I look at this song in a the "day of the life" of a young man - possibly a teenager. From the musicianship standpoint, the guitar work is really going to shine here. On the bridge, there is a very small country influence on this.

The remastered collection includes all of the lyrics. Overall, there is some good stuff that gets forgotten about when looking at Billy Joel's career. Most importantly, this album is worthy of giving Billy the name - "Piano Man". This is highly recommended.
